What Is Rocoto Relleno?
Rocoto relleno is a traditional Peruvian stuffed chilli dish. The main ingredient is the rocoto, a chilli pepper that looks somewhat similar to a small red pepper but has considerably more heat.
The chilli is carefully prepared and filled with a seasoned mixture. A common filling contains minced beef, onion, garlic, spices and other ingredients that vary between recipes. Cheese is also commonly added before the dish is baked.
The finished dish has an appealing contrast. The outside provides the characteristic flavour and heat of the rocoto, while the filling offers a savoury and hearty centre.
Where Does Rocoto Relleno Come From?
Rocoto relleno is strongly connected with Arequipa, one of Peru’s most celebrated food destinations. The dish is an important part of the region’s traditional cuisine and is often associated with the city’s picanterias.
Picanterias are traditional eateries in Arequipa where regional dishes are prepared and enjoyed. They have played an important role in preserving local cooking traditions and serving food with strong regional character.

What Does Rocoto Relleno Taste Like?
The flavour of rocoto relleno depends on the preparation, but the dish generally has a combination of heat, savoury meat, aromatic seasoning and melted cheese.
The rocoto itself has a distinctive chilli flavour. Its heat can be quite strong, especially when compared with ordinary sweet peppers. The savoury filling helps balance the chilli, while cheese adds richness and a creamy texture.
The result is not simply a spicy stuffed pepper. It is a complete dish with several flavours working together.

What Is Usually Inside Rocoto Relleno?
Traditional recipes can differ from one cook or restaurant to another. However, several ingredients are commonly associated with the dish.
Rocoto chilli: This is the defining ingredient and gives the dish its distinctive heat and flavour.
Minced beef: Beef is frequently used for the filling and provides a rich savoury base.
Onion and garlic: These ingredients help create the aromatic foundation of the filling.
Seasonings: Peruvian cooks may use a range of herbs and spices to develop the flavour.
Cheese: Cheese is commonly placed over or within the filled chilli before baking.
Some versions may include additional ingredients depending on the family recipe or restaurant style.
How Is Rocoto Relleno Prepared?
Preparing rocoto relleno requires care because the chilli can be very hot. The rocotos are cleaned and prepared before being treated to reduce some of their heat while retaining their characteristic flavour.
The filling is prepared separately. Minced meat is cooked with ingredients such as onion, garlic and seasoning. The prepared filling is then placed inside the rocotos.
Cheese is commonly added before the stuffed chillies are baked. Baking allows the flavours to come together and gives the cheese an attractive melted finish.
Traditional methods may vary, so the exact preparation can differ between restaurants and cooks.
What Is Rocoto Relleno Served With?
Rocoto relleno is often served with pastel de papa, a traditional layered potato dish. The combination works particularly well because the mild and creamy potato provides a contrast to the heat of the rocoto.
Depending on the restaurant, you may also find the dish served with other Peruvian accompaniments.
